In today’s world of marketing, knowing where your brand stands is crucial information. According to Branz Top 100 Most Valuable Global Brands of 2011, Apple is number one with an 84% increase from 2010.
Surprisingly Google didn’t make it to number one but came in a strong second although it lost 2 points. Blackberry is now in 25th points and lost 20% over 2010 but still ahead of Facebook which made a strong entrance to this ranking at 35th place. Although not in first place, Facebook did lead the pack of “top risers” with a 246% surge in brand value.
Here are some other points to know:
- The newcomers ranking featured brands from fast-growing markets and Canadian Scotiabank who took 87th position.
- The Insurance industry had the most brand growth with 137% follow by Fast Food at 22%
- More then half of the 13 brands that appeared for the first time in the regional rankings were based in China or Brazil
- Wireless data transmission surpassed voice last year for the first time, with AT&T taking flight in first place
- Twelve Chinese and three Brazilian brands appeared on the rise within the list
- Economic growth is driving brand presence in India
